Transaction 142aa3702ebb10fb475c70b4a1d905967e8fdd3bbe72b4fbe3f3a53467f40e51
1 Input
1 Output
-
142aa3702ebb10fb475c70b4a1d905967e8fdd3bbe72b4fbe3f3a53467f40e51:0
- value
- 2097758
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 731a8ff5259d6805670d3dbe61c431192c5f4dee OP_EQUAL
- address
- 3CBdTBqLtFa8ufbQE4nV5obbEXksNeFcTU